The process that is responsible for building successive fossils layers on earth is called DEPOSITION.
Deposition refers to the process by which sediments are added to a particular land form. There are different types of sediments and they are made up of different elements. A sediment can be in form of rocks and mineral debris, a precipitate formed from dissolution of a mineral in water or remains of other plants and animals. As these sediments are added to the foundational fossils layers, they form deposits which result in building up of successive layers.<span />

The dependent variable is the actual variable being measured in an experiment. The value of dependent variables is directly affected by another variable in an experiment - the independent variable. The latter is the manipulatable variable that is directly inputted during experiments.

Answer : HazCom
Explanation : Hazard communication which is also known as HazCom, is a set of processes and procedures that every employers and importers must implement in their workplace to effectively communicate hazards associated with chemicals during handling, shipping, and any form of exposure.
The OSHA Hazard Communication Standard is a U.S. regulation which governs the evaluation and communication of hazards associated with chemicals at the workplace. It is typically not attached to any specific chemical container but is stored in the workplace.
An atomic number is the number of protons in the nucleus of an atom. It is useful because it determines the chemical properties of an element and its place in the periodic table.
